The Expanded Horizon: What the 48-Team Format Means for the Draw
For the first time in history, the FIFA World Cup will feature 48 national teams, a significant leap from the 32-team format we've known since 1998. This expansion, approved in 2017, reshapes everything, including the qualification process and, crucially, the draw itself. More teams mean more opportunities, but also a more complex group stage structure.
- Increased Slots: Every confederation has seen an increase in its guaranteed qualification spots. For instance, UEFA now has 16 direct spots (up from 13), CAF (Africa) has 9 (up from 5), AFC (Asia) has 8 (up from 4.5), CONMEBOL (South America) has 6 (up from 4.5), CONCACAF (North/Central America & Caribbean) has 3 plus 3 hosts (up from 3.5), and OFC (Oceania) gets 1 direct spot (up from 0.5).
- New Group Stage Structure: Instead of eight groups of four, the 2026 World Cup will feature 12 groups of four teams each. The top two teams from each group, along with the eight best third-placed teams, will advance to a new Round of 32. This means more matches (104, up from 64) and a longer tournament duration.
This expansion means the draw will allocate teams into more groups, potentially leading to a wider distribution of traditional powerhouses and dark horses. The stakes are higher, and the potential for unexpected matchups is greater, making the draw ceremony an unmissable event for any true football aficionado. The Art of the Draw: Seeding, Pots, and Group Dynamics
Understanding the mechanics of the draw is crucial to appreciating its significance. It's not just random; it's a meticulously planned event designed to create balanced groups while adhering to specific rules. Here's how it generally works:
- Seeding and FIFA World Rankings: The most critical factor for seeding is the FIFA World Rankings. The host nations (USA, Canada, Mexico) are automatically placed in Pot 1. The remaining top-ranked qualified teams will also fill Pot 1, ensuring a strong headliner for each group. Subsequent pots (Pot 2, 3, and 4) are filled based on the FIFA rankings of the remaining qualified teams.
- Geographical Separation: A key rule is that, where possible, teams from the same confederation cannot be drawn into the same group. For example, two South American teams won't be in the same group, nor will two African teams. The exception is UEFA (Europe), which has too many teams to allow complete separation across all groups; thus, some groups will feature two European teams.
- The 12-Group System: With 12 groups of four, the draw will be a longer, more intricate affair. Each group will typically have one team from Pot 1, one from Pot 2, and so on. The expanded format means fewer 'mini-leagues' for the group stage, potentially leading to more diverse matchups right from the start.
- 'Group of Death' Potential: Despite the seeding, the draw always holds the potential for a 'Group of Death' – a group where multiple high-ranking teams or strong contenders are drawn together, making progression to the knockout stages incredibly challenging. With 48 teams, the definition of a 'Group of Death' might evolve, but the drama will undoubtedly remain!

Trực Tiếp Xem's Top Tips for Optimal Streaming Quality:
To ensure you enjoy every moment without interruption, follow these expert tips:
- Stable Internet Connection: This is paramount. A wired Ethernet connection is always superior to Wi-Fi for stability, especially for high-definition streams. Aim for at least 10-15 Mbps for HD, and 25+ Mbps for 4K (if available).
- Close Unnecessary Apps/Tabs: Free up bandwidth on your device by closing other streaming services, large downloads, or multiple browser tabs.
- Check Device Compatibility: Ensure your smart TV, streaming stick (Roku, Fire TV, Apple TV), computer, or mobile device supports the required streaming apps and resolutions.
- Use a VPN (with caution): If you're traveling and encounter geo-restrictions, a reputable VPN service can help you access content from your home country. Always choose a paid, reliable VPN for better speeds and security.
- Test Your Setup Early: Don't wait until minutes before the draw! Test your streaming service or TV channel well in advance to troubleshoot any issues.
